Figuring out what a garage door repair will run depends on a few specific variables. The main factor is whether the issue is mechanical—like a broken spring, frayed cable, or a faulty motor—or if the door panels themselves are damaged. Parts quality and the size or weight of your door also play a role in the total. The cost to repair a garage door opener in Nashville varies based on the specific issue and parts required. Licensed pros will first diagnose the problem, whether it's a faulty logic board, worn gears, or a malfunctioning sensor. They'll then provide you with a precise quote for the necessary work, factoring in the complexity of the repair and the specific opener model. Setting up a MyQ garage door opener in Nashville involves pairing the opener with your home Wi-Fi network using the MyQ app. The licensed pro who comes out can guide you through this process, ensuring the correct installation of any necessary hardware or bridging devices. They'll verify secure connectivity and demonstrate how to control your garage door remotely via your smartphone. This ensures full functionality and remote access.
You should consider replacing your garage door opener in Nashville if it's significantly outdated, frequently malfunctioning, or if repair costs approach the price of a new unit. Older models may lack modern safety features or be incompatible with newer smart home technology. A licensed pro can assess the overall condition and efficiency of your current opener and advise on the most cost-effective solution for your needs.

Nashville homeowners can choose from various steel garage doors, including those with multi-layer construction for enhanced insulation and durability. Options range from single-skin steel doors to sandwich-style doors with foam or polystyrene insulation cores, offering different R-values for energy efficiency. Garage door rollers in Nashville should be inspected annually for signs of wear, such as cracks, flat spots, or excessive noise during operation. Depending on usage and material, they typically last between 5-10 years. Licensed pros will check for smooth rotation, proper seating in the tracks, and any damage that could impede the door's movement. Replacing worn rollers is crucial for quiet operation and preventing track damage.
Roll-up garage doors, often found in commercial applications but also suitable for residential use in Nashville, offer space-saving benefits as they coil upwards. They are generally constructed from durable steel slats, providing robust security and resistance to the elements. Their simple, robust design often leads to straightforward maintenance and a long operational lifespan, making them a reliable choice for various properties.
